Gerhard Mumelter (* 1947 in Bozen , South Tyrol ) is a South Tyrolean journalist and author.

Life

Gerhard Mumelter was a teacher and innkeeper and currently lives in Rome as a freelance journalist. He reports for ORF , Deutsche Welle , the Süddeutsche Zeitung and Der Standard .

With his anthology New Literature from South Tyrol , he brought together contemporary authors from South Tyrol for the first time after 1945 and helped South Tyrolean literature to gain self-confidence and identity as an independent literature. In his texts in the cultural magazine sturzfluege , which he co-founded , he tried to bring up for discussion the previously taboo topics of option in South Tyrol , bombing nights and collaboration in South Tyrol , by combining fiction and journalism .

bibliography

  • (Ed.) New literature from South Tyrol , Bozen 1970
  • (Ed.) The South Tyrolean Volksschullesebuch . Working group "Compulsory School / Teacher Training", Bolzano / Innsbruck 1971.
  • (Ed.) Literatur in Südtirol , Arunda 13, Schlanders 1983
  • The Hutterites [Tyrolean Anabaptist communities in North America], Innsbruck 1986, ISBN 3-85218-016-3
  • Fire night , Bolzano 1992, ISBN 88-7283-010-9
